Pullen Tallies 100th Career Goal, But Knights Fall to Gwynedd-Mercy

Box Score NEWBURGH, N.Y. - Mount Saint Mary College senior Andrew Pullen (Farmingdale, N.Y.) scored three goals on Saturday, including the 100th goal of his career, but the Knights lost a non-conference game to Gwynedd-Mercy College by a final score of 18-7.  The Knights drop back to 2-2 on the years, while the Griffins advance to 1-1.

The Mount jumped out to a 4-1 advantage with an impressive first quarter.  Sophomore Jake Robison (Franklin Square, N.Y.) opened the scoring with an unassisted tally at 12:57 and then found Pullen for his first of the day at the 11:41 mark.  Gwynedd-Mercy got on the board, but the Knights closed the quarter with goals from sophomore David Hobbs (Baldwin, N.Y.) and junior Matt O'Donnell (Wallkill, N.Y.) for the 4-1 lead.

The second quarter was a much different story, however, as the Griffins outscored the Knights, 6-0, over the next 15 minutes.  The scoring barrage would continue into the third quarter as the Griffins scored the opening four goals of the second half for an 11-4 lead.

Pullen finally broke up the run when he put home his second of the day on a feed from senior Nick Findlay (Elmont, N.Y.) at the 5:06 mark of the third.  Trailing 14-6 at the start of the fourth quarter, Pullen picked up a loose ground ball in front of the cage and shoveled it into the back of the net for his third goal of the game and 100th of his career.

Pullen (three goals) matched Robison (one goal, two assists) with a team-high three points.  O'Donnell was next with two points on two goals.  The Knights suffered from a season-high 30 turnovers.

Mount Saint Mary returns to action on Monday with a home game against Husson University.
